Subtract 98/16 from 50/2
1st number: 25 0/2, 2nd number: 6 2/16
50/2 - 98/16 is 151/8.
Steps for subtracting fractions
- Find the least common denominator or LCM of the two denominators:
LCM of 2 and 16 is 16
Next, find the equivalent fraction of both fractional numbers with denominator 16 - For the 1st fraction, since 2 × 8 = 16,
50/2 = 50 × 8/2 × 8 = 400/16 - Likewise, for the 2nd fraction, since 16 × 1 = 16,
98/16 = 98 × 1/16 × 1 = 98/16 - Subtract the two like fractions:
400/16 - 98/16 = 400 - 98/16 = 302/16 - After reducing the fraction, the answer is 151/8
- In mixed form: 187/8
